Subject: I 94 - Departure of Record
  Hello,

I have I - 94 (Departure of Record) attached to my Indian passport along with the US visitor visa. My visa and I -94 is expiring in two weeks time. I do not see myself travelling to the US in next few days, to turn in my I-94 to the Canadian border official.

Is there any other way to submit the I-94? Can I mail it to them, or personally drop at the Pearson Airport (YYZ)?

Any help is greatly appreciated.

(in reply to: I 94 - Departure of Record)
You can mail it to the USCIS, include also copy of your Canadian arrival record, like entry seal...even credit card record will work. The address is written on the official USCIS website.
